Vac Truck Brisbane: Revolutionizing Waste Management and Industrial Cleaning

Vacuum trucks, commonly known as vac trucks, have become a crucial component in Brisbane’s waste management and industrial cleaning sectors. These specialized vehicles are designed for efficient and safe collection, transport, and disposal of liquid, sludge, and semi-solid waste. Brisbane, a bustling city with diverse industrial activities, has seen a growing demand for vac truck services, highlighting their importance in maintaining urban and industrial cleanliness and safety.

  6. What types of waste can vac trucks handle? Vac trucks are versatile vehicles capable of handling various types of waste, including liquids, sludge, and semi-solids. They are commonly used for cleaning up industrial waste, sewage, oil spills, and hazardous materials. The specific type of waste a vac truck can handle depends on its design, with some trucks specialized for wet waste (like liquids and sludge) and others for dry waste (like dust and powders).
  7. How often should vac trucks undergo maintenance? The maintenance frequency for vac trucks depends on their usage and the type of materials they handle. However, as a general guideline, routine maintenance should be conducted every few months or after a certain number of operational hours. This includes checks on the vacuum system, engine, hydraulics, and overall structural integrity. Regular maintenance ensures the truck operates safely and efficiently.
  8. Are vac truck services environmentally friendly? Vac truck services can be considered environmentally friendly as they play a crucial role in waste management, preventing hazardous materials from contaminating the environment. Many vac trucks are designed to minimize emissions and safely transport and dispose of waste. However, the environmental friendliness also depends on the methods used for waste disposal and the efficiency of the trucks.
  9. What factors affect the cost of vac truck services? Several factors influence the cost of vac truck services. These include the type of waste being handled, the volume and density of the material, the distance to the disposal site, and the complexity of the job. Additionally, costs vary based on the type and size of the vac truck required and the duration of the service.
  10. How has technology impacted vac truck operations in recent years? Technology has significantly improved vac truck operations in recent years. Advances include enhanced vacuum pump efficiency, more robust and reliable trucks, and improved safety features. GPS and fleet management software have optimized route planning and operational efficiency. Environmental technology advancements have also allowed for cleaner emissions and more effective waste processing and disposal methods.
